Municipality of Lefkada

Lefkada belongs to the island complex of the Ionian Sea. It has a coastline length of 117 km and ranks fourth in size among the Ionian Islands. According to the 2021 census, it has 21,900 permanent residents, while during the summer season, it experiences significant tourist influxes.

The island has eight active ports contributing to the commercial, passenger, maritime, tourist, and fishing activities of the island. Additionally, there are two fishing associations operating on the island.

Practices for the marine environment

The Municipality of Lefkada is a founding member of the network and has implemented the following practices for the conservation of the marine ecosystem:

  • 1 Marine Litter Collection Station at Lygia port that has contributed to the collection of 19,870 recyclable pieces and 210 kg of fishing gear (2020-2023)
  • 1 Pilot program
  • 5 widespread initiatives including underwater and coastal cleanups
  • 2 research programs that included sampling and analysis of seabed sediments and microplastics
  • 2 consultation workshops with the local community
  • 7 Blue Flags during 2023 for the beaches of Kathisma, Pefkoulia, Agios Ioannis, Ponti, Mikros Gialos, and Gyra.
